Is this soap compatible with any standard foaming soap dispenser?
Yes, the formula works with most standard foaming soap dispensers, so you can decant it into a separate glass, ceramic, or stainless steel dispenser if you prefer a different look. For the foaming effect, the dispenser must have a foaming pump, not a regular liquid pump.

What is the difference between foaming hand soap and regular liquid hand soap?
Foaming hand soap is a diluted liquid soap that is pre-aerated by a special pump to create a ready-to-use lather. Compared to regular liquid hand soap, it typically uses less product per wash, feels lighter on the skin, and rinses more quickly, which is why many households prefer it for everyday use.
